Abstract

Human is the weakest link in information security. Even with strong cyber security policies an organization can still be hacked because of a human error. Even if people are aware of the policies and their importance they might not behave accordingly. This shows to the importance of studying and measuring human behavior toward cyber security policies. This paper introduces a new instrument that can be used to measure human behavior toward cybersecurity policies through creative measures. The goal is to gather data about human behaviors toward cybersecurity policies in natural environment. This method of gathering information allows people to behave normally and don’t feel the need to answer perfectly. The paper illustrates all the previous work related to the subject, summarizing previous work in order to improve what have been previously done. The methodology seeks on measuring behavior based on specific measures. These measures are the password, email, identity, sensitive data, and physical/resource security. Each measure has a number of policies used to measure behavior. These policies were selected among several policies based on literature from the same field and the opinion of experts in the field. These question that went through several rounds of check were used to build the proposedinstrument. This instrument then shall be used by researchers to collect data and perform the required analysis. This paper discusses the behavior pattern in a detail and concise manner. The paper demonstrates that it is posable to measure behavior if the right we questions were asked in the right way.
